Product details

Overview

MP4316GRE-Z from Monolithic Power Systems is a 45V, 6A synchronous step-down DC/DC converter with integrated 48mΩ high-side and 20mΩ low-side MOSFETs, frequency spread spectrum (FSS) for EMI reduction, and 1.7μA shutdown current-designed for automotive cold-crank and battery-powered systems requiring stable 5V or 3.3V rail generation.

For engineers reviewing the MP4316GRE-Z datasheet, MP4316GRE-Z pinout, MP4316GRE-Z application, or MP4316GRE-Z equivalent, key selection criteria include its 350–1000kHz configurable switching frequency, AAM/FCCM mode selection, 0.815V feedback reference, 100ns minimum on-time, and QFN-20 wettable flank package compatibility with automotive-grade thermal and EMI requirements.

Technical Context

The MP4316GRE-Z employs current-mode control with fast loop response and supports both advanced asynchronous modulation (AAM) for light-load efficiency and forced continuous conduction mode (FCCM) for fixed-frequency operation. Its internal gate drivers enable high-side bootstrap operation and support external synchronization via SYNCIN/SYNCO pins with 180° phase offset.

It integrates frequency foldback during startup to prevent inductor current runaway, hiccup-mode over-current protection, thermal shutdown at 170°C, and low-dropout (LDO) mode for automotive cold-crank survival down to VIN = 3.3V while maintaining regulated output.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Input voltage range 3.3V to 45V - supports wide automotive battery transients including cold-crank (down to 3.3V) and load-dump conditions.
Continuous output current 6A - delivered with integrated 48mΩ HS-FET and 20mΩ LS-FET, enabling compact 5V/3.3V power rails without external MOSFETs.
Shutdown current 1.7μA - enables ultra-low-power standby in battery-backed systems such as infotainment head units and telematics modules.
Feedback reference voltage 0.815V ±8mV - sets precise output regulation via external resistor divider; enables VOUT = 0.815V × (1 + RUP/RDN) across temperature.
Switching frequency range 350kHz to 1000kHz - configurable via FREQ pin resistor; supports CISPR-25 Class 5 EMI compliance with FSS and symmetric VIN layout.
Minimum on-time 100ns - allows high step-down ratios (e.g., 45V→3.3V at 470kHz) without pulse-skipping instability.
Power good threshold 95%–105% of nominal VOUT - open-drain PG signal asserts high only when output remains within tight regulation window.

Pinout & Package

MP4316GRE-Z is housed in a wettable flank QFN-20 (4mm × 4mm) package with exposed thermal pad, rated MSL-1 and optimized for automated optical inspection (AOI) and solder joint reliability in automotive PCB assembly.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
1 MODE Mode selection input Logic-high enables FCCM; logic-low enables AAM; must not float-determines light-load efficiency vs. EMI/noise trade-off.
2 SYNCIN External clock input Accepts 350–1000kHz sync signal; enables system-level clock tree alignment and reduces beat-frequency noise in multi-rail designs.
3,12 VIN Main input supply Powers internal circuitry and HS-FET; requires local ceramic decoupling to suppress high-di/dt switching noise.
4,5,10,11 PGND Power ground return Low-impedance path for high-current switch node return; must be connected directly to thermal pad and VIN capacitor ground.
6 BST Bootstrap supply Connects to SW via 0.1μF ceramic capacitor; provides gate drive voltage for HS-FET above VIN during conduction.
7,8 SW Switch node output Drives external inductor; carries full switching current and high dv/dt-requires tight layout with minimal loop area.
9 EN Enable control Active-high with 1V rising threshold; supports controlled power sequencing and system-level sleep/wake coordination.
13 SYNCO Synchronized clock output 180° out-of-phase with internal oscillator or inverted SYNCIN; enables interleaved multi-phase operation with external controllers.
14 PG Power good indicator Open-drain output pulled high only when VOUT is within ±5% of target-used for downstream power sequencing and fault monitoring.
15 NC No connect Internally unconnected; must remain floating-no external connection permitted.
16 VCC Bias supply Internal 4.9V regulator output; requires 1μF ceramic capacitor to AGND for stable gate driver operation.
17 AGND Analog ground Reference for FB, SS, MODE, and PG; must be isolated from PGND except at single-point star ground to minimize noise coupling.
18 FB Feedback input Monitors output via resistor divider; 0.815V reference enables accurate VOUT setting with <±0.1% typical regulation error.
19 SS Soft-start timing 13μA current source charges external capacitor; controls ramp rate of VOUT to limit inrush current and avoid input droop.
20 FREQ Frequency setting Resistor-to-AGND sets fSW from 350kHz to 1000kHz; enables optimization for efficiency (lower fSW) or size (higher fSW).

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Frequency Spread Spectrum (FSS) Reduces peak radiated/conducted EMI by spreading switching energy across ±10% bandwidth-meets CISPR-25 Class 5 without added shielding or filters.
Wettable flank QFN-20 package Enables AOI-compatible solder joint inspection on bottom-side terminations-critical for automotive AEC-Q200-compliant manufacturing traceability.
Advanced Asynchronous Modulation (AAM) Automatically reduces fSW under light load to maintain >85% efficiency at 1mA output-ideal for always-on vehicle modules.
Low-dropout (LDO) mode Maintains regulation during cold-crank events down to VIN = 3.3V by extending high-side duty cycle-ensures uninterrupted MCU or sensor power.
Out-of-phase SYNCO output Provides 180° phase-shifted clock for synchronizing secondary buck stages-enables interleaving to halve input/output ripple current.

Applications

Radios & Infotainment Battery-Powered Telematics

Use Scenario: Powering AM/FM/DAB radio tuners and display processors in automotive head units with 12V battery input subject to cold-crank and load-dump transients.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Primary 5V/3.3V buck regulator delivering up to 6A with FSS-enabled EMI compliance to meet OEM RF immunity requirements.

Use Value: Eliminates need for external EMI filters and discrete MOSFETs while sustaining regulation during 3.3V cold-crank-reducing BOM count and board area by 35%.

Use Scenario: Supplying GPS, cellular modem, and CAN transceiver in vehicle tracking devices powered by 12V lead-acid or Li-ion backup batteries.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: High-efficiency, ultra-low-IQ DC/DC converter operating in AAM mode during GPS sleep cycles to extend battery life beyond 72 hours.

Use Value: 1.7μA shutdown current and 18μA sleep IQ enable multi-year operation on single-cell Li-ion; wettable flank package ensures field-reliable solder joints.

Industrial Control Panels ADAS Camera Power

Use Scenario: Generating stable 5V rail for ARM-based PLC controllers in factory automation equipment exposed to 24V/48V industrial bus noise.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Robust synchronous buck with hiccup-mode OCP and thermal shutdown-protects against short-circuit faults in unattended machinery.

Use Value: 45V max input withstands 48V bus surges; 6A output supports dual-core SoCs; PG signal enables safe firmware-controlled shutdown before thermal fault escalation.

Use Scenario: Powering 12MP image sensors and ISP processors in rear-view and surround-view cameras requiring low-noise, ripple-free 1.8V/3.3V supplies.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Low-EMI buck converter with symmetric VIN routing and FSS-prevents switching noise from coupling into analog video paths or MIPI CSI-2 lanes.

Use Value: Measured CISPR-25 Class 5 radiated emissions <5dB below limit at 150MHz–1GHz-avoids costly re-spin due to EMI failure in camera module validation.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ar synchronous buck converter appl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
MPQ4316GRE-A AEC-Q100 qualified version with extended temperature range (–40°C to +150°C junction), identical electrical specs and pinout. Required for safety-critical automotive domains (e.g., ADAS, powertrain); not needed for consumer or industrial use. Select MPQ4316GRE-A only if AEC-Q100 qualification and 150°C TJ rating are mandated by system safety requirements.
LM61460QRPWRQ1 Texas Instruments' 6A automotive buck; higher 26μA IQ, no FSS, but includes spread-spectrum option in newer revisions and integrated BOOT diode. Lacks native FSS-requires external components or firmware tuning to meet CISPR-25 Class 5; different pinout and layout footprint. Choose LM61460QRPWRQ1 only if TI ecosystem alignment, functional safety documentation (ISO 26262 ASIL-B), or integrated BOOT diode simplification outweighs EMI performance gap.

Compared with MPQ4316GRE-A, the MP4316GRE-Z offers identical performance at lower cost and qualification tier, while the LM61460QRPWRQ1 trades FSS-based EMI suppression for TI-specific safety toolchains-making MP4316GRE-Z optimal for cost-sensitive, EMI-constrained automotive infotainment and telematics.

FAQ

What is the maximum recommended PCB copper weight for thermal relief of the MP4316GRE-Z QFN-20 thermal pad?

The MP4316GRE-Z thermal pad requires ≥2oz (70μm) copper on the primary layer, with ≥4 thermal vias (0.3mm diameter, filled or capped) connecting to inner-layer ground planes. Standard evaluation board uses 2oz copper on all four layers; reducing copper weight below 2oz increases θJA by >12°C/W and risks thermal shutdown above 4A continuous load.

Does the MP4316GRE-Z support external compensation, or is the control loop fully internal?

The MP4316GRE-Z uses fully internal compensation-no external Type-II or Type-III compensation network is required or supported. Loop stability is factory-optimized for standard 4.7μH inductors and 100μF output capacitance; changing inductor DCR or output cap ESR outside datasheet-recommended ranges may cause instability.

Can the FREQ pin be left unconnected to operate at default switching frequency?

No-the FREQ pin must be connected to AGND via a resistor to set fSW; leaving it floating results in undefined frequency behavior and potential startup failure. The default 470kHz operation requires a 62kΩ resistor; values from 10kΩ to 100kΩ yield 350–1000kHz per Figure 15 in the datasheet.

How does the MP4316GRE-Z handle reverse current protection during light-load or discontinuous conduction mode?

The MP4316GRE-Z actively prevents reverse inductor current using valley-current detection and LS-FET gate control. In AAM mode, it disables LS-FET conduction when IL crosses zero; in FCCM, it limits reverse current to ≤4.5A (typical) via valley-current limit circuitry-protecting input sources and avoiding output overvoltage.

Is the wettable flank feature on MP4316GRE-Z compatible with standard reflow profiles for lead-free SAC305 solder?

Yes-the MP4316GRE-Z wettable flank QFN-20 is qualified for JEDEC J-STD-020D moisture sensitivity level 1 and fully compatible with standard lead-free reflow profiles (peak 260°C, 60s above 217°C). The flank plating ensures reliable solder fillet formation visible under AOI without requiring special paste or stencil modifications.

What is the minimum output capacitor ESR required to ensure stability with the MP4316GRE-Z?

The MP4316GRE-Z is designed for low-ESR ceramic output capacitors; stability is guaranteed with total output ESR ≤5mΩ. Using higher-ESR tantalum or polymer caps may cause subharmonic oscillation or poor transient response-verified in MPS AN-107 "Output Capacitor Selection Guide".

Does the PG pin require an external pull-up resistor, and what voltage rail should it connect to?

Yes-the open-drain PG pin requires an external pull-up resistor to a clean, regulated voltage rail (e.g., 3.3V or 5V) that remains active when MP4316GRE-Z is enabled. A 10kΩ resistor is typical; pull-up to VIN is discouraged due to noise coupling and dropout during cold-crank events.
